Native Plants in Your Garden: A Workshop

Ready to give your garden a natural boost? Join us for an awesome in-person workshop all about native plants and how they can transform your outdoor space. Learn tips, tricks, and the best plants to attract local wildlife and keep your garden thriving. Bring photos or drawings of your yard, and questions. We will have 5 people with expertise to help. Learn how to prepare your site, how to select native plants, basics of rain gardens, and DIY collecting native seeds. Space limited, register now!



Join owner of Doak Creek nursery Cynthia Lafferty, who will present on using native plants in your garden. Greg Oldson , landscape designer and rain garden expert, will be there to explain how to create rain gardens. Hannah English, assistant Nursery manager at Mount Pisgah nursery, will show you how to collect and clean seeds for your garden. Alan Butler, landscaper, will explain how to prep your site. Barbara Bryson, manager of Habitat Haven Backyard Certification program , will be there to help answer questions and show you how to enroll.
